Cold storage roadmap The cold storage industry is poised for significant growth and innovation in 2024, building on a record-setting year of new developments in 2023.

  • The global cold storage construction market is projected to reach over $32 billion by 2030, with a compound annual growth rate of 13.6%.

  • The United States is expected to lead this growth, with demand for cold storage space continuing to outpace supply over the next few years.

  • Key trends shaping the industry include the expansion of cold storage networks, particularly in secondary markets and ports, increased adoption of automation and advanced technologies, and a focus on energy efficiency and sustainability.

  • Major players like Lineage Logistics, Americold, and newer entrants are investing in larger, more technologically advanced facilities to meet growing demand from e-commerce, food processing, and pharmaceutical sectors.

  • The industry faces challenges such as high construction costs and labor shortages, but is adapting through innovative designs, multi-tenant facilities, and the integration of automation solutions.

  • As the cold storage sector evolves, it remains a critical component of the global supply chain, with its resilience and adaptability positioning it for continued growth and investment in the coming years. (link)

Lineage announces July 25th IPO Lineage, Inc., the world's largest temperature-controlled warehouse REIT, has announced the terms for its initial public offering (IPO), set to take place on July 25, 2024.

  • The company aims to raise $3.6B by offering 47 million shares priced between $70 and $82 per share, potentially valuing the company at up to $19.2B.

  • This IPO is expected to be the largest of the year to date in the U.S. market.

  • The proceeds from the IPO will be used primarily to repay existing debts, fund employee cash grants, and cover transaction expenses, with the remaining funds allocated for general corporate purposes.

  • Lineage's shares will be listed on the Nasdaq under the ticker symbol "LINE".

  • Lineage's extensive network includes over 480 facilities with 3 billion cubic feet of capacity, serving a diverse customer base of more than 13,000 food retailers, manufacturers, and distributors. (link)

Panasonic reaches agreement to acquire all shares of Area Cooling, a Polish refrigeration equipment manufacturer Panasonic has announced an agreement to acquire all shares of Area Cooling Solutions, a Polish manufacturer of refrigeration equipment.

  • This strategic acquisition aims to bolster Panasonic's condensing unit business in Europe and support its global expansion efforts.

  • The move aligns with Panasonic's commitment to environmental regulations, such as the Kigali Amendment to the Montreal Protocol and the European Union's F-Gas Regulation, which mandate a shift to refrigerants with lower global warming potential.

  • Area Cooling, established in 1995, specializes in innovative technologies, including inverter-controlled and CO2 condensing units, which complement Panasonic's existing product lines.

  • The acquisition will enable Panasonic to leverage synergies between the two companies, enhance local manufacturing capabilities in Europe, and better meet customer needs.

  • The transaction, pending regulatory approvals, excludes Area Cooling's distribution business for compressors and other HVACR components. (link)

Taiwan cold chain industry explores Philippines market The Taiwan External Trade Development Council (TAITRA) is spearheading an initiative to introduce Taiwan’s advanced cold chain technology to the Philippines.

  • In collaboration with the Taiwan Cold Chain Association (TCCA) and the Cold Chain Association of the Philippines (CCAP), TAITRA aims to bolster the cold chain industry's growth in the Philippines.

  • On July 30, 2024, the "Cold Chain Seminar & Business Matchmaking Meetings," will take place in Manila. This event will feature prominent Taiwanese companies such as Shiuh Ger, Ho Hong Works, Jiawei, Just Shine, M.S.C., and Yamato.

  • The companies will showcase cutting-edge products and services, aiming to foster collaborations and technological innovations in the Philippine market.

  • The seminar and matchmaking meetings are expected to provide a platform for networking, knowledge exchange, and the establishment of strategic partnerships. (link)
